Prime Minister Narendra Modi Attends Bagurumba Festival Celebrating Bodo Culture

Prime Minister Narendra Modi attended the Bagurumba Dwhou, a cultural event honoring the Bodo community’s heritage at Sarusajai Stadium in Assam. He highlighted his frequent visits to Assam and his efforts to promote the state’s art and culture on a national and global scale. PM Modi praised the vibrant celebrations of Assam’s identity at the Bagurumba festival and extended his best wishes to the event participants.

The Prime Minister emphasized the significance of Bagurumba Dwhou in honoring the Bodo tradition and commemorating influential figures in the Bodo society. He recognized the contributions of notable personalities like Bodofa Upendra Nath Brahma and Gurudev Kalicharan Brahma to social reform and cultural resurgence. PM Modi reiterated the BJP’s commitment to preserving Assam’s rich culture and heritage, acknowledging the state’s historical importance in India’s narrative.

Under the BJP government, Assam has witnessed the organization of grand cultural events like Bagurumba Dwhou and the national recognition of Bihu. Efforts have led to UNESCO’s inclusion of Charaideo Moidam in the World Heritage list, and the Assamese and Bodo languages have received official recognition and support for their preservation and promotion. PM Modi also highlighted the government’s initiatives to honor historical figures and traditions integral to Assam’s cultural fabric.
